I have used Apple music from fay 1 on Android I am a little disappointed that the best part of 2 years on it still feels like it is in beta.

In addition to general performance (slow library loading etc) and having used it on many devices (BB priv, Samsung S7e x2, S8, S8+ Oneplus 5, LG G6) Have the following consistent issues.

1 - If I try and and download a high(ish) number of songs it will always hang and crash the app. I will then have to go back in figure out where it crashed and restart the download. When I say high I mean anything over 30-40 songs.

2 - It does not play nice with show downloaded music only and playlist folders. The order of playlists is Apple Music ones - Folders - My own created playlists. If I select downloaded music only it will the show apple music playlists but cut off half way down the folders so will not show any of my own playlists. Has done this on every version

3 - Sound quality. Not tested it scientifically and maybe the general shoddiness of the app is influencing me but it does not sound as good as say Spotify does, which is the opposite of my view when running both apps on iOS
